Two Musicians Blow Pizzeria Away With Haunting Cover Of “Sound Of Silence”

Sometimes world class talent can appear in the most unexpected places. That’s exactly what happened when Mike Massé and Jeff Hall were videoed playing in a local Pizzeria called “Pie Pizzeria” in Salt Lake City, USA.

The duo produced beautiful harmonies as they covered Simon and Garfunkel’s classic song “Sound of Silence”. Jeff’s harmonies make this performance extra special as he doesn’t miss a note. Mike is well known for his wonderful cover arrangements and this performance is simply world class.

Who Is Mike Massé?

Changing career is not uncommon for many people, but public defender to full-time musician is a bigger leap than most people would choose to make. Not Mike Massé, though! He started, as many budding musicians do nowadays, by creating his own YouTube channel.

Mike Massé performed exceptional covers and arrangements of famous songs covering everything from Heroes by David Bowie to Chasing Cars by Snow Patrol. Massé performs solo and with special guests like his bass player buddy Jeff Hall. Both his incredible voice and the quality of his arrangements mean his channel now has over 300,000 subscribers.

Who Is Jeff Hall?

The short answer to that question is, “an amazing musician”. When speaking with Jeff you instantly recognise you’re talking to a remarkable musician. His talents go much further than his delightful singing voice. His cover with Mike Masse of Africa has been described as the “best live version” of the song. Even Toto themselves acknowledged the recording saying, “You sing it better than we do”.
